Internet Providers in Boston, Massachusetts
8 providers report residential internet coverage in Suffolk County (the Boston area). Fiber reaches 75% of census blocks. Coverage below is county-level from federal filings updated — your exact address may differ, so use the address checker.
| Provider | Types | Top speed | Area coverage |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Xfinity | Cable, Fiber | 2 Gbps | 99% of blocks | Visit site |
| Verizon | Fiber, Fixed Wireless | 2.3 Gbps | 92% of blocks | Visit site |
| T-Mobile | Fixed Wireless | 100 Mbps | 77% of blocks | Visit site |
| AT&T | Fixed Wireless | 100 Mbps | 75% of blocks | Visit site |
| Netafy | Fixed Wireless, 5G Home Internet | 1 Gbps | 57% of blocks | |
| Astound Broadband | Cable, Fiber | 1.5 Gbps | 56% of blocks | Visit site |
| Starry Inc | Fiber, Fixed Wireless | 1 Gbps | 32% of blocks | |
| OpenCape | Fiber | 400 Gbps | 1% of blocks |

Is fiber available in Boston?
Fiber reaches about 75% of census blocks in Suffolk County. The largest fiber footprints belong to Xfinity, Verizon, Astound Broadband. Fiber build-out is street-by-street, so neighboring addresses can differ.
